Insecure About Progression

Find myself thinking about work and career progression more and more. Been in my job as a PE Analyst for nearly 3 years (joined as a Grad and still on pre-Covid salaries) but promotion cycle will not be until next year. Seeing all my friends who are ahead of me in their careers and making a lot more (especially since I did a Masters) makes me sad and insecure. Keep coming back to WSO every night after work to look at comp data (haven't been on the site since intern days). Also tried recruiting for Associate role elsewhere but market is tough this year.

Any advice to someone in my spot / stop worrying about progression?
